• spring boot介绍



    spring boot简介

    1.spring boot是spring家族中的一个全新的框架,它用来简化spring应用程序的创建和开发过程,也可以说spring boot能简化我们之前采用ssm框架进行开发的过程。

    2.在以往我们采用ssm框架进行开发的时候,搭建和整合三大框架,我们需要做很多的工作,比如配置web.xml,配置spring,配置mybatis,并将他们整合在一起。而我们spring boot框架对此过程进行了革命性的颠覆,抛弃了繁琐的配置过程,采用了大量的默认配置简化我们的开发过程。

    3.所以采用spring boot可以非常容易和快速的创建基于spring框架的应用程序,它让编码变得简单,配置变得简单,部署和监控变得简单了。

    4.因为spring boot简化了spring的开发,化繁为简,让开发变得极其简单和快速,所以在业界备受关注。


     spring boot的特性

    1.能够快速创建基于spring的应用程序。

    2.能够直接使用java main方法启动内嵌的tomcat,jetty服务器运行spring boot程序,不需要部署war包文件。

    3.提供约定的starter POM来简化maven配置,让maven的配置变得简单。

    4.根据项目的maven依赖配置,spring boot自动配置spring、spring mvc等。

    5.提供了程序的健康检查等功能,有入口可以监控spring boot项目的运行情况。

    6.基本可以完全不使用xml配置文件,采用注解配置。


     springboot 四大核心功能

    1.自动配置:针对许多spring应用程序和常见的应用功能,spring boot能自动提供相关的配置。

    2.起步依赖:告诉spring boot需要什么功能,它就能引入需要的依赖库。

    3.Actuator:能够让你深入运行中的spring boot应用程序,一探spring boot程序的内部信息。

    4.命令行界面:这是spring boot的可选特性,主要针对Groovy语言使用。

  • 相关阅读:
    游千佛塔有感
    时刻坚持高标准:成大事者的十条“箴言”
    谁愿意嫁给我这样的人
    成功的秘诀之一,就是敢于提出大设想、大思考
    寒冬里的暖阳
    世界最伟大的管理原则
    把你藏在心里
    登天门有感
    办公室保持最佳状态的诀窍
    “领悟”的价值是什么?思维能力训练问答
  • 原文地址:https://www.cnblogs.com/wanghq1994/p/12107608.html
Copyright © 2020-2023  润新知